Buyers could take the reins in B.C.B次元官网网址檚 hot housing market: CMHC

Government policy and natural market cycles are slowly cooling down real estate

B.C.B次元官网网址檚 housing market is expected to cool off in the coming years. (The Canadian Press)

B.C.B次元官网网址檚 hot real estate market is expected to continue to slow over the next two years, according to new figures from the Canadian Mortgage and Housing Corporation.

House prices in the province, especially in Metro Vancouver, are set to level out in line with salaries, jobs and population growth, the Crown corporation said Tuesday.

New construction is also expected to slow down to match lower demand, with condo starts barely hitting 25,000 a year in B.C., down from 31,318 new condo starts last year.

B次元官网网址淪hifting market conditions across B.C.B次元官网网址檚 large urban centres is resulting in movement back towards balanced or even buyersB次元官网网址 market conditions in some cases, which is beginning to flatten price growth or, in some areas, result in price declines,B次元官网网址 the corporationB次元官网网址檚 report noted.

Adil Dinani, a Coquitlam-based realtor with Royal LePage, said the slow shift towards a buyersB次元官网网址 market was a mix of government policy and natural market cycles.

B次元官网网址淚f you look at the past decade since 2009, when we came out of the heights of the recession, weB次元官网网址檝e been the beneficiaries of a very strong real estate market,B次元官网网址 said Dinani.

B次元官网网址淲eB次元官网网址檙e at a point where adjustment and moderation like weB次元官网网址檙e experiencing now is normal and natural.B次元官网网址

Dinani pointed to the provincial NDP, who came to power last summer on promises to cool Metro VancouverB次元官网网址檚 housing market.

B次元官网网址淭heyB次元官网网址檝e bumped up the tax to foreign buyers, theyB次元官网网址檝e introduced the speculation tax,B次元官网网址 said Dinani.

Mayoral elections across the province, particularly with mostly newcomers taking the reigns in Metro Vancouver, could also see a shift in municipal housing policy.

Dinani cited Kennedy StewartB次元官网网址檚 promises to put forward stricter measures to get a grip on that cityB次元官网网址檚 housing woes.

But despite the slowdown, Dinani doesnB次元官网网址檛 think recent buyers should be worried.

B次元官网网址淚f we look at historyB次元官网网址 every [recent] dip was very short lived, usually six to nine months,B次元官网网址 he said.

B次元官网网址淚 believe if you buy real estate today and have a longterm time horizon, it will be a fruitful investment.B次元官网网址

Dinani acknowledged the could affect that, but said that the shift to a buyersB次元官网网址 market was probably healthy overall.

B次元官网网址淚f you were looking to buy a condo in the first quarter of 2018, you were competing sometimes against 10-12 offers,B次元官网网址 he said.

B次元官网网址淣ow, you can probably approach that same property being the only offer on the table andB次元官网网址 probably negotiating off the price a little bit instead of feeling like your back is off the wall.B次元官网网址
